Look In Folder Garbled
I open Word and go to File / Open / My Documents or a any folder on our
server and all the data is mixed up, it's not alphabetical. Any ideas, we have allot of data and it's hard to find anything. I ran the detect and repair tool and it didn't help. |

Look In Folder Garbled
If you're not already in Details view, switch to that view, then click on
the Name header to sort alphabetically. Alternatively, right-click in an empty area of the window and choose Arrange Icons | By Name. -- Suzanne S.
